The Mana Up Showcase is the annual event to celebrate Hawaii's entrepreneurs and rising talent. The entrepreneurs featured are from Mana Up’s latest entrepreneur growth accelerator, a 6 month program where selected companies get connected to mentors, workshops, sales channels, and resources to help them grow their businesses.
